Demand-Responsive HVAC Control

Demand-responsive HVAC systems adjust heating, cooling, and ventilation in real time based on occupancy and environmental data. By analyzing usage patterns and using smart sensors, these systems optimize energy use without sacrificing comfort. For example, when conference rooms or coworking areas are unoccupied, the system automatically scales back HVAC output, conserving energy.

AI-Powered Predictive Maintenance

Artificial intelligence is transforming HVAC maintenance by enabling predictive service. AI-powered systems monitor performance continuously, identifying inefficiencies or early warning signs of failure. Machine learning algorithms forecast when maintenance should occur, helping prevent costly breakdowns and minimizing wasted energy. This proactive approach ensures equipment runs at peak efficiency while reducing downtime.

Zonal HVAC Optimization

In large or multi-use commercial buildings, zonal control can deliver substantial savings. By dividing the property into zones with independent controls, facility managers can tailor heating and cooling to specific areas. This prevents energy waste in unoccupied spaces and ensures maximum comfort where it is most needed.

Integration with Renewable Energy Sources

Linking HVAC systems with renewable energy sources supports both cost savings and sustainability goals. Solar power, paired with advanced battery storage, can reduce grid reliance and provide clean, consistent energy to run HVAC systems. Businesses benefit from lower utility costs while also reducing their carbon footprint.

Leveraging Real-Time Data Analytics

Data-driven insights are key to optimizing HVAC performance. Modern Building Management Systems (BMS) equipped with IoT devices provide detailed analytics on system operation, energy use, and efficiency gaps. With this information, facility managers can make informed adjustments, ensuring HVAC systems run at optimal performance levels.

Energy Recovery Ventilation (ERV)

Energy recovery ventilation systems capture energy from exhaust air and use it to precondition incoming fresh air. This reduces the workload on heating and cooling equipment while improving indoor air quality. For businesses, ERV provides dual benefits of lower operating costs and healthier work environments that support employee productivity.
